How do you get to the Jewish ghetto in Venice?
The easiest way to get there is by hopping on a waterbus (ACTV), the nearest stops being Guglie and San Marcuola. It’s also around five minutes’ walk from St Lucia train station if you’re visiting by train and want to visit the Ghetto while you’re in that part of Venice.
Is there a Jewish ghetto in Venice?
The Venetian Ghetto was the area of Venice in which Jews were forced to live by the government of the Venetian Republic. The English word ghetto is derived from the Jewish ghetto in Venice. The Venetian Ghetto was instituted on 29 March 1516 by decree of Doge Leonardo Loredan and the Venetian Senate.

Why was the Venetian Ghetto built?
The island, and a connected island, which was established later and known as the Ghetto Vecchio, was home to Venetian Jews. By law, they were relegated to live within this gated and walled area known today as the Venetian Ghetto, to segregate them from the surrounding Christian population in Venice.

Who bombed Venice?
Operation Bowler was an air attack on Venice harbour by Allied aircraft on 21 March 1945, as part of the Italian campaign of the Second World War. It was led by Acting Wing Commander, later Group Captain, George Westlake of the Royal Air Force.

Why does Antonio not like Shylock?
While Antonio’s hatred of Shylock is based solely on religious intolerance, Shylock’s hatred of Antonio goes beyond just their differing religious beliefs. One of Antonio’s main problems with Shylock is that, as a Jew, Shylock charges interest on his loans, something that Antonio, as a Christian, believes is wrong.
Is there a Jewish community in Venice Italy?
Today Venice has a Jewish population of about 500 peoples, only 30 of them live in the former ghetto. The ghetto houses all of the city’s major Jewish institutions. The community is officially Orthodox. Jews are prominent in business and as doctors, but no longer are involved in the banking industry.
When was the first Jewish ghetto in Venice?
In February 2016 Venice marked the 500 th anniversary of the establishment of the world’s first Jewish Ghetto, kicking off a year-long commemoration including keynote speakers, concerts, exhibitions on Jewish life in Venice, workshops, art installations, conferences, and more.
What was the Golden Age of the Jews in Venice?
The 17 th century was the period of the ghetto’s golden age; Jewish commerce and scholarship flourished. Jews controlled much of Venice’s foreign trade by the mid-1600s. The Sephardic groups gained influence and wealth in the Venetian economy.
When did the Jews build the synagogue in Venice?
The Levantine Jews, who had more money, built an extravagant synagogue in 1575 and it was housed in its own building in Ghetto Vecchio. The Spanish Jews built a synagogue in 1584. Jews were also able to build their own free school, the only one in Venice.
